The Cincinnati Reds will look to bolster their win total and reward those moneyline betting when the Colorado Rockies invade Great American Ball Park on Friday.
Colorado puts its faith in starter Tyler Anderson to earn a win and boost his personal mark of 2-4. Getting the ball for the Cincinnati Reds is Lisalverto Bonilla, who owns a 0-1 record on the season with a 4.85 ERA.

Statistical Matchup
Rating these teams in several key categories is important for handicappers and Cincinnati has baseball's No. 10-rated offensive output, at 9.2 hits per game. The Colorado Rockies average 8.67 hits per game, good for No. 15 on the list.
Cincinnati owns the No. 23 defense, allowing 4.9 men per game to cross the plate. That contrasts with Colorado's No. 13-rated defense.
Recent Outings Betting Recap
Jose Berrios shut down the Rockies in their last game, striking out 11 in a 2-0 shutout over Colorado in baseball action at Target Field.
The Reds were saddled with a loss last time out in Amir Garrett's start, as they lost 9-5 against Chicago on Thursday at Wrigley Field.
